# InkLedger Environments

InkLedger, our PDF invoice renderer, runs in three environments: dev, staging, and production. Each environment has its own font cache, template bucket, and render queue. New team members should verify staging parity before promoting any template change. Please read each setting carefully before editing anything. The staging environment currently uses the following configuration values.

deployment values, yadup-tajof:
oliath:
  log_level: debug
  metrics_host: metrics.oliath.zemvarlabs.internal
  pool_size: 4

## Runbook: Tracing requests across services

Every request entering the Bramblegate platform gets a trace ID at the edge gateway, which downstream services must propagate in the standard header. If a trace appears broken in the Spyglass viewer, the usual culprit is a service with sampling misconfigured or propagation disabled. Start by confirming the suspect service's tracing settings match the platform baseline. The expected baseline configuration is listed below.

config for yahof-tajop:
zorath:
  pin: 7493
  metrics_host: metrics.zorath.tolvaqsys.internal
  tenant: praiel
  seal: seal_fd9cd4f1

Subject: Memtrace cut-over complete

Team,

Cut-over to Memtrace v2 for GPU memory profiling finished last night. Old v1 agents are disabled; any tickets referencing v1 dashboards should be closed as resolved-by-migration. Sampling overhead is now under 2% and allocation traces include kernel names. Known gap: profiles older than 30 days were not migrated. Point customers at the v2 docs for setup questions. For reference when troubleshooting, the agent now runs with the following configuration.

settings of bagaf-bawip:
[aldax]
port = 5000
region = south-4
host = aldax.brasklabs.corp
team = brivan
timeout_ms = 2000
retries = 2

## Deployment

This release replaces the homegrown Quillstack job queue with the managed Relaybus broker. Workers drain the legacy queue automatically during rollout; expect roughly twenty minutes of dual operation. No manual migration steps are required. Rollback reverts to the legacy queue without data loss. The broker reads the following settings.

settings of fahag-haduf:
[ulaox]
port = 8443
region = south-2
host = ulaox.lumiccorp.internal
timeout_ms = 500
retries = 8